Output f388732a72a128e558ec94ae206eef860a216594924c4965b6a7822ff7011140:2

value
44690
script pubkey
OP_0 OP_PUSHBYTES_20 d20eb53d48d7c1b3fb7dda0a098f31fde49a701b
address
bc1q6g8t202g6lqm87mamg9qnre3lhjf5uqm5tt9x6
transaction
f388732a72a128e558ec94ae206eef860a216594924c4965b6a7822ff7011140
confirmations
38492
spent
true